Damaging Winds, Large Hail And Tornadoes Possible In The Ozarks Again Today

Another round of strong to severe thunderstorms will move through the Ozarks Tuesday as a cold front pushes through.

The National Weather Service says the main threat with these storms will be large hail and damaging winds up to 70 miles per hours.

An isolated tornado will also be possible along the front.

The severe storms moved into extreme southwest Missouri just after 8 a.m. Tuesday as the National Weather Service issued a severe thunderstorm warning for Newton and Northwestern McDonald County.

More storms also means more heavy rain, with additional moderate to heavy rainfall bringing the potential for flash flooding.

One to three inches of additional rain will be possible Tuesday.
